Transaction 758f164059a907516932696eeebd77c286c0fede88b7e213a31dba06276cbe99
1 Input
1 Output
-
758f164059a907516932696eeebd77c286c0fede88b7e213a31dba06276cbe99:0
- value
- 4658715
- script pubkey
- OP_0 OP_PUSHBYTES_20 26feaec8d7e725740a2d0197e676dcb5db79cf7e
- address
- bc1qyml2ajxhuujhgz3dqxt7vakukhdhnnm76d0cw6